4()D()Ljava/lang/Object;()V(D)D(DD)D(DD)I(DD)Z(DDDD)V(DDDD)Z (DDDDDD)D (DDDDDD)I (DDDDDDDD)Z(Ljava/lang/Throwable;)VCodeDoubleFloat InnerClassesLineNumberTable SourceFile StackMapTableclonecontains getBounds getBounds2DgetP1getP2getPathIteratorgetXgetX1getX2getYgetY1getY2 intersectsintersectsLinejava/awt/Shapejava/awt/geom/Line2Djava/awt/geom/Line2D$Doublejava/awt/geom/Line2D$Floatjava/awt/geom/LineIteratorjava/awt/geom/Point2Djava/awt/geom/Rectangle2D java/awt/geom/Rectangle2D$Double$java/lang/CloneNotSupportedExceptionjava/lang/Cloneablejava/lang/InternalErrorjava/lang/Mathjava/lang/ObjectlinesIntersect ptLineDist ptLineDistSq ptSegDist ptSegDistSq relativeCCWsetLinesqrt%&'()*+,-./01()Ljava/awt/Rectangle;(Ljava/awt/geom/Line2D;)V(Ljava/awt/geom/Line2D;)Z()Ljava/awt/geom/Point2D;(Ljava/awt/geom/Point2D;)D(Ljava/awt/geom/Point2D;)I(Ljava/awt/geom/Point2D;)Z()Ljava/awt/geom/Rectangle2D;(Ljava/awt/geom/Rectangle2D;)Z8(Ljava/awt/geom/Line2D;Ljava/awt/geom/AffineTransform;)V=(Ljava/awt/geom/AffineTransform;)Ljava/awt/geom/PathIterator;>(Ljava/awt/geom/AffineTransform;D)Ljava/awt/geom/PathIterator;1(Ljava/awt/geom/Point2D;Ljava/awt/geom/Point2D;)V     ! "  9  8 $ 3 4 5 6 7 2 G N #O   P ;U ;V ;X ;Y ;] ;_ ;` ;a ;b ;c ;d ;f ;g >j ?T ?W @^ @e A\ Di E[ FZ Fh Line2D.java!;F:C&!* }~!J"J88S1 *+y+z,y,zo 8H1 *+k+m+l+no  7 }&g9(g9&g9 (g9 k kg9  <k kc9  (g9 g9 k kc9  9    e @: %,9 @GN[be7. *k*m*l*n')t,7L< *k*m*l*n+y+zt=>= 2 y D&( t&( th'  &(t  thB@`a(b7cC`$ : ')*k*m*l*nuwxw$ID$+k+m+l+n*k*m*l*nu  6 &g9(g9&g9 (g9 k kc9   9>g9 g9 k kc9   9  kkkco9k  kcg992'F %,29@MTZm} 5 ) &( s6. *k*m*l*n')s6K< *k*m*l*n+y+zs5. *k*m*l*n')r+5K< *k*m*l*n+y+zr>?> 4 U&g9(g9&g9 (g9 k kc9   kkkco9k  kcg99R* \] _`a%e8hHiOjRl 3 ) &( q4. *k*m*l*n')q4K< *k*m*l*n+y+zq3. *k*m*l*n')p3K< *k*m*l*n+y+zpM# * *AY')}w#O- +*k*m*l*n{  O&G *v|.Q" >Y*+x?R" >Y*+xUC*LDY+~BEBbce<; =; A@